function ilShowPreview(el) {
	this.windowX = (parent.document.documentElement && parent.document.documentElement.clientWidth) || parent.window.innerWidth || parent.self.innerWidth || parent.document.body.clientWidth;
	this.windowY = (parent.document.documentElement && parent.document.documentElement.clientHeight) || parent.window.innerHeight || parent.self.innerHeight || parent.document.body.clientHeight;
	this.scrollX = (parent.document.documentElement && parent.document.documentElement.scrollLeft) || parent.window.pageXOffset || parent.self.pageXOffset || parent.document.body.scrollLeft;
	this.scrollY = (parent.document.documentElement && parent.document.documentElement.scrollTop) || parent.window.pageYOffset || parent.self.pageYOffset || parent.document.body.scrollTop;
	this.pageX = (parent.document.documentElement && parent.document.documentElement.scrollWidth) ? parent.document.documentElement.scrollWidth : (parent.document.body.scrollWidth > parent.document.body.offsetWidth) ? parent.document.body.scrollWidth : parent.document.body.offsetWidth;
	this.pageY = (parent.document.documentElement && parent.document.documentElement.scrollHeight) ? parent.document.documentElement.scrollHeight : (parent.document.body.scrollHeight > parent.document.body.offsetHeight) ? parent.document.body.scrollHeight : parent.document.body.offsetHeight;
	
	elSource = el.src.substring(el.src.indexOf("imagelibrary/thumbnails/") + "imagelibrary/thumbnails/".length);
	newSource = "imagelibrary/photos/" + elSource;
	//var numb = elSource.match(/\d/g);
	//alert(numb);
	parent.document.getElementById("ilPreviewImage").src = newSource;
	parent.document.getElementById("ilPreview").style.top = scrollY + 50;
	parent.document.getElementById("ilPreview").style.visibility = "visible";
	parent.document.getElementById("ilImageCaption").innerHTML = captionText[elSource];
	parent.document.getElementById("ilImageTitleText").innerHTML = elSource;
}

function ilHidePreview() {
	parent.document.getElementById("ilPreviewImage").src = "imagelibrary/thumbnails/loading.gif";
	parent.document.getElementById("ilPreview").style.visibility = "hidden";
}

function setActiveLink(el) {
	for (i=0; i<=22; i++) {
		document.getElementById("il"+i).className = "ilMainNav";
	}
	document.getElementById("il"+el).className = "ilMainNavActive";
}

function setActiveLinkParent(el) {
	for (i=0; i<=22; i++) {
		parent.document.getElementById("il"+i).className = "ilMainNav";
	}
	parent.document.getElementById("il"+el).className = "ilMainNavActive";
}


